Golden Rim Resources Releases maiden MRE for Kada

  • West African gold explorer Golden Rim Resources (GMR) releases a maiden mineral resource estimate (MRE) for its Kada Project in Guinea
  • The MRE reads 25.5 million tonnes at 1.1g/t gold for 930,000 ounces of contained gold and is in the inferred category
  • The MRE was based on results from 23 diamond holes and 80 reverse circulation holes drilled by Golden Rim and previous owner Newmont between 2009 and January 2022
  • A 10,000-metre drill program is set to begin in March or April to target high-grade depth extensions in the MRE area
  • Shares in Golden Rim are down 5.71 per cent on the market and are trading at 9.9 cents
